The objective of the Gen Lf Dimsnl World 50/50 Pf LfBstr 2.5 managed fund is The portfolio will gain its exposure by investing in strategies managed by Dimensional that invest in equity, real estate and fixed interest securities. The portfolio will seek to target approximately 50% exposure to equities and 50% exposure to fixed interest assets.
